Ex-Spectrum User Resists Arbitration Over Cancellation Policy
A former Spectrum internet customer has told a California federal court that Charter Communications shouldn't be allowed force into arbitration her proposed class action alleging that the company's cancellation policy unlawfully requires customers to pay for internet after they cancel.
